Delia And Borg Among Election’s Biggest Success Stories

While PN leader Alex Borg and Prime Minister Robert Abela topped the national rankings with 21,825 and 21,682 first-count votes respectively, two other candidates stood out for the scale of their personal mandate: Adrian Delia and Ian Borg. The former PN leader secured 10,988 first-count votes, making him one of the strongest-performing Nationalist candidates in the country. The result represents a remarkable increase from the 4,632 votes he obtained in the 2022 general election. On the Labour side, Deputy Prime Minister Ian Borg amassed 10,108 first-count votes, up from 7,075 in 2022. The Dingli native once again demonstrated his popularity among Labour supporters, cementing his position as one of the party’s most influential figures. Both men significantly outperformed many of their parties’ biggest names. After Delia and Borg, the next strongest candidates nationally were PN’s Stephen Spiteri with 8,357 first-count votes and Labour’s Chris Fearne with 7,091. The figures underline the strength of Delia’s and Borg’s personal vote and their ability to attract support well beyond the average candidate. With their vote tallies surging compared to the last election, Adrian Delia and Ian Borg have emerged as two of the clearest individual winners of the 2026 general election. What do you think? •
